EN
DL-FILTER query results
DL number:

DC-3946PD

Dimension:

32x247x204

Height: 32x247x204

Long/Out diameter: 32x247x204

Width/Inter diameter: 32x247x204

OE NO.:

400000198

Reference NO.:

< Go back
2025 new product 2024 new product 2023 new product 2022 new product